Where to Find Free PSD Resume Templates
Finding the perfect free PSD resume template can be a game-changer in your job search. The internet is brimming with options, but sifting through them to find high-quality, customizable templates can be time-consuming. To help you streamline your search, here's a curated list of resources where you can find excellent free PSD resume templates.
Behance
Behance is a leading online platform for showcasing creative work, and it's an excellent resource for finding free PSD resume templates. Many designers generously offer their resume templates for free as a way to gain exposure and give back to the community. To find these templates, simply search for "free resume template PSD" on Behance. You'll discover a wide variety of designs, from minimalist and modern to creative and colorful. Each template is typically well-designed and easy to customize in Photoshop.
When browsing Behance, be sure to check the license terms of each template. While most are free for personal use, some may have restrictions on commercial use. Also, pay attention to the designer's profile and portfolio to get a sense of their design style and quality. This can help you choose a template that aligns with your personal brand and career goals.
Dribbble
Dribbble is another popular platform for designers to share their work, and it's a great place to find free PSD resume templates. Like Behance, Dribbble features a diverse range of designs, from simple and elegant to bold and innovative. To find free resume templates, use the search term "free PSD resume template" or similar keywords. You can also filter your search by color, style, and other criteria to narrow down your options.
When exploring Dribbble, be mindful of the file formats available for download. While many designers offer PSD files, some may only provide JPEG or PNG versions. Make sure the template you choose is in PSD format so you can customize it in Photoshop. Additionally, take note of any attribution requirements or licensing terms specified by the designer.
Freepik
Freepik is a vast online library of free graphics, including PSD files, vectors, and photos. It's a fantastic resource for finding free PSD resume templates, as it offers a wide selection of designs to suit various industries and job types. To find resume templates on Freepik, simply search for "resume template PSD" or similar terms. You can then filter your search by category, style, and color to find the perfect template for your needs.
One of the advantages of using Freepik is that it offers both free and premium resources. The free templates are typically high-quality and well-designed, but they may come with certain limitations, such as attribution requirements. If you need more advanced features or want to avoid attribution, you can opt for a premium subscription. However, for most job seekers, the free templates on Freepik are more than sufficient.
Creative Market
Creative Market is a marketplace for design assets, including fonts, graphics, and templates. While it's primarily known for its premium products, Creative Market also offers a selection of free goods that change every week. These free goods often include PSD resume templates, making it a valuable resource for job seekers on a budget. To find the free goods, visit the Creative Market website and look for the "Free Goods" section. You'll typically find a handful of high-quality design assets available for free download.
Keep in mind that the free goods on Creative Market are only available for a limited time, so it's essential to check back regularly to see what's new. Additionally, be sure to read the licensing terms carefully before using any of the free assets. While most are free for personal and commercial use, some may have restrictions on redistribution or modification.
Zety
Zety is an online resume builder that offers a variety of resume templates, some of which are available in PSD format. While Zety's primary focus is on its resume-building tool, it also provides a selection of free templates that you can download and customize in Photoshop. To find these templates, visit the Zety website and look for the "Resume Templates" section. You can then filter your search by style, industry, and other criteria to find the perfect template for your needs.
One of the advantages of using Zety is that its templates are designed to be ATS-friendly, meaning they are optimized to be read by applicant tracking systems. This can increase your chances of getting your resume past the initial screening process and into the hands of a human recruiter. Additionally, Zety offers helpful tips and advice on resume writing, which can be valuable if you're new to the job search.
Customizing Your PSD Resume Template
So, you've downloaded a free PSD resume template – great! Now comes the exciting part: making it your own. Customizing your resume template is crucial to ensuring it reflects your personal brand and showcases your unique skills and experiences.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you through the process.
Open the PSD File in Adobe Photoshop
The first step is to open the downloaded PSD file in Adobe Photoshop. If you don't have Photoshop, you can download a free trial version from the Adobe website. Once you have Photoshop installed, simply double-click the PSD file, and it should open automatically. If not, you can open Photoshop and then navigate to File > Open and select the PSD file.
Familiarize Yourself with the Layers Panel
One of the most important aspects of working with PSD files is understanding the Layers panel. This panel allows you to see all the different elements of the template and how they are organized. Take some time to familiarize yourself with the layers, their names, and their arrangement. Most well-designed templates will have layers that are clearly labeled and grouped, making it easier to find and edit specific elements.
Edit Text Layers
To edit the text in your resume template, select the Type tool (the “T” icon) from the toolbar. Then, click on the text you want to change in the document window. This will activate the text layer, allowing you to type in your own information. Be sure to use a clear and professional font that is easy to read. You can change the font, size, and color of the text using the options in the Character panel (Window > Character).
Replace Placeholder Images
If your template includes placeholder images, you'll want to replace them with your own. To do this, first locate the image layer in the Layers panel. Then, right-click on the layer and select “Replace Contents.” This will open a dialog box where you can select the image you want to use. Make sure the image is high-resolution and relevant to your profession. If necessary, you can resize and reposition the image using the Move tool (the “V” icon).
Adjust Colors and Styles
One of the best things about using a PSD resume template is the ability to customize the colors and styles to match your personal brand. To change the color of an element, such as a shape or text, select the layer in the Layers panel and then use the Color Picker to choose a new color. You can also apply different styles to layers, such as drop shadows, gradients, and strokes, using the Layer Styles dialog box (Layer > Layer Style).
Save Your Customized Resume
Once you've finished customizing your resume template, it's time to save your work. Go to File > Save As and choose a file name and location for your resume. Be sure to save the file as a PSD file so you can continue to edit it in the future. You should also save a copy of your resume as a PDF file for easy sharing and printing. To do this, go to File > Save As and choose the PDF format. When saving as a PDF, be sure to optimize the file for web use to reduce the file size.
Tips for an Effective Resume
Crafting an effective resume goes beyond just choosing a visually appealing template. The content and structure of your resume are equally crucial in making a strong impression on potential employers. Here are some essential tips to help you create a resume that stands out and lands you interviews.
Keep it Concise and Focused
Hiring managers often spend just a few seconds reviewing each resume, so it's essential to keep your resume concise and focused. Aim for a one-page resume if you have less than ten years of experience. If you have more extensive experience, a two-page resume may be acceptable, but make sure every piece of information is relevant and adds value. Use bullet points to highlight your achievements and responsibilities, and avoid long paragraphs of text.
Highlight Relevant Skills and Experiences
Tailor your resume to each job you apply for by highlighting the skills and experiences that are most relevant to the position. Carefully review the job description and identify the key requirements and qualifications. Then, emphasize those skills and experiences in your resume, using keywords and phrases that match the language used in the job posting. This will show the hiring manager that you are a strong fit for the role.
Quantify Your Accomplishments
Whenever possible, quantify your accomplishments to demonstrate the impact you made in your previous roles. Use numbers, percentages, and metrics to illustrate your achievements and show how you contributed to the success of your organization. For example, instead of saying "Improved customer satisfaction," say "Increased customer satisfaction by 25% in six months." Quantifiable results are much more compelling and demonstrate your value to potential employers.
Use Action Verbs
Start each bullet point with a strong action verb to describe your responsibilities and accomplishments. Action verbs such as "managed," "led," "developed," and "implemented" can make your resume more dynamic and engaging. Avoid using passive verbs or generic phrases like "responsible for" or "duties included." Choose verbs that accurately reflect your role and contributions.
Proofread Carefully
Before submitting your resume, proofread it carefully for any errors in grammar, spelling, or punctuation. Even small mistakes can make a negative impression on hiring managers and undermine your credibility. Ask a friend or colleague to review your resume as well, as they may catch errors that you missed. A polished and error-free resume shows attention to detail and professionalism.
Include a Compelling Summary or Objective
Start your resume with a compelling summary or objective statement that highlights your key skills, experiences, and career goals. A summary is a brief overview of your qualifications and accomplishments, while an objective is a statement of what you hope to achieve in the role. Choose the option that best suits your needs and tailor it to each job you apply for. A well-written summary or objective can grab the attention of the hiring manager and encourage them to read further.
